    I had the Muvi HD and it was awful for filming MTB stuff, It was fine if kept resonably steady like filming sking or from a car but out on the trail the image quality was awful especially in the woods with all the changing contrasts/light. I dont think the imaging software is much good, My £130 phone was a lot better TBH. I sold it in the end and bought a go pro which is fantastic, chest mount is my favourite so far.
    If they put the GoPro inards/lense into the Muvi HD it would be perfect as it has the built in screen and those big crocodile mounts.
